The street in brief

Sales on Chapel Street are mostly semi-det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£142,500 — roughly 11% below the DE1 norm.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across DE1 prices have been easing over the last few years. HM Land Registry records 3 sales across 3 homes since 2007 — homes here come up rarely.

Sales marked non-standardare Land Registry “additional price paid” entries — bulk purchases, repossessions, right-to-buy and similar transfers. They're listed for completeness but excluded from every median and comparison figure on this page.
